Understanding the Importance of Tamil Sayings

Tamil sayings, also known as “sollukattugal” or proverbs, are concise expressions that convey wisdom, advice, or moral lessons through metaphorical language. These sayings are integral to Tamil literature and everyday conversation, often used to emphasize a point or provide guidance in a memorable way.

Popular Famous Sayings in Tamil Language and Their Meanings

Below are some well-known Tamil sayings along with their meanings and contexts in which they are used:

1. “அறிவுடையவன் ஆற்றல் தருவான்” (Arivudaiyavan Aatral Tharuvaan)

Meaning: A knowledgeable person will provide strength or support.

This saying highlights the importance of wisdom and knowledge as sources of true power, rather than physical strength alone.

2. “கேட்டதை கேட்டவன் காதல்” (Kettadhai Kettavan Kaadhal)

Meaning: The one who listens carefully is loved.

This emphasizes the value of attentive listening in building relationships and trust.

3. “பூவுக்கு வாசனை வேண்டாம்” (Poovukku Vaasana Vaendum)

Meaning: Flowers need fragrance.

Used metaphorically to state that everyone or everything has its inherent qualities or virtues that are essential.

4. “ஒரு கை கைவளராது” (Oru Kai Kaivalarathu)

Meaning: One hand cannot clap.

This is a common proverb signifying the importance of cooperation and teamwork.

5. “காக்கை வாழும் தாவரம்” (Kaakkai Vaazhum Thaavaram)

Meaning: The crow lives on scavenging.

Often used to describe those who thrive on others’ work or fortune.

How Tamil Proverbs Reflect Societal Values

Each Tamil saying encapsulates societal values such as respect, humility, patience, and community spirit. For instance, the proverb “ஒரு கை கைவளராது” underscores the Tamil cultural emphasis on collective effort, while “அறிவுடையவன் ஆற்றல் தருவான்” stresses intellectual strength over brute force.

These proverbs also promote ethical behavior and social harmony by encouraging traits like honesty, kindness, and perseverance.
